Giant Toronto, Official Giant Bicycles Store. Located at 650 Queen St West in downtown Toronto. We are your premier dealer for Giant Bikes & Giant Accessories in Ontario. Ride Life Ride Toronto.
Did you find an inaccuracy? Help us keep the map up to date- Edit
Giant Toronto, Official Giant Bicycles Store. Located at 650 Queen St West in downtown Toronto. We are your premier dealer for Giant Bikes & Giant Accessories in Ontario. Ride Life Ride Toronto.
Reviews on Giant Toronto
Don't drive past! This point needs your opinion.